








 Favourites
Favourites Share
Share RQJA2872, 7013, Al Jazirah, Riyadh 14251, Saudi Arabia
RQJA2872, 7013, Al Jazirah, Riyadh 14251, Saudi ArabiaHydraulic flatbed from Riyadh to Jeddah, flatbed from Riyadh to Jeddah, hydraulic towing for car shipping and transportation from Riyadh to Jeddah, transportation services to Mecca, Al-Jumum, and Al-Gharbiyah
 Show map
Show map